WebThe city is an important cultural centre. The Toronto Symphony Orchestra and other musical groups have an international reputation. There are four major theatres, together with many smaller theatres and theatre companies, including the Factory Theatre, which is Canada’s largest producer of exclusively Canadian plays, and Canadian Stage, which … WebToronto has a mild winter with the average temperature being –4.6°C. But winter can last for 5 months, from November to March, and there are hazards such as black ice, hypothermia, and frostbite to be wary of. But with the right clothing, you can enjoy the winter and involve yourself in activities.

Canada is an amazing place to stay and I love b... rbb thapathaliWeb5 sep. 2024 · In Toronto, the average monthly cost for one child to attend a full-day, private daycare or preschool is around $1,600. A nanny, on the other hand, would set you back a little more, with the average price being around $18 per hour or $2,400 per month. Education.
